Keeping your options open.

WHAT LOCK-IN IS

Dependence that makes leaving a provider difficult or expensive.

WHAT CREATES IT

Provider-specific services with no equivalent elsewhere Data in proprietary formats Large volumes of data, where moving it costs Integrations built around one provider Skills concentrated in one platform

THE DATA EGRESS POINT

Many providers charge for data leaving.

Moving a large volume can cost substantially.

WHAT REDUCES LOCK-IN

Standard technologies rather than proprietary equivalents Regular exports of your own data Documented configuration Avoiding deep integration with provider-specific features

WHAT IT COSTS TO AVOID IT

Sometimes convenience or capability.

WHAT TO DECIDE

How much portability is worth to you.

Complete portability is expensive and rarely necessary.

WHAT TO ALWAYS MAINTAIN

Your own copy of your data, exported periodically.

WHAT TO TEST

That the export is usable.

WHAT TO ESTABLISH BEFORE ADOPTING ANYTHING

The exit path.
